Analysis

In 2024, food — gross production index number in Iceland stood at 102.9.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 7.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, food — gross production index number in Iceland peaked at 108.29 in 2018 and was at its lowest, 68.87, in 1996.

That places Iceland 115th out of 185 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.

Food — Gross Production Index Number in Iceland, year by year

Annual values for Food — Gross Production Index Number (2014-2016 = 100) in Iceland, 1961 to 2024.
Year Value Change
1961 74.51
1962 78.63 +5.5%
1963 77.28 -1.7%
1964 75.76 -2.0%
1965 80.47 +6.2%
1966 76.58 -4.8%
1967 81.2 +6.0%
1968 75.54 -7.0%
1969 75.41 -0.2%
1970 73.85 -2.1%
1971 73.83 -0.0%
1972 79.26 +7.4%
1973 81.86 +3.3%
1974 86.45 +5.6%
1975 88.15 +2.0%
1976 86.54 -1.8%
1977 87.48 +1.1%
1978 93.07 +6.4%
1979 93.71 +0.7%
1980 87.86 -6.2%
1981 88.18 +0.4%
1982 87.66 -0.6%
1983 85.87 -2.0%
1984 86.32 +0.5%
1985 88.16 +2.1%
1986 89.2 +1.2%
1987 84.84 -4.9%
1988 74.9 -11.7%
1989 70.9 -5.3%
1990 71.38 +0.7%
1991 73.05 +2.3%
1992 71.65 -1.9%
1993 68.93 -3.8%
1994 70.92 +2.9%
1995 70.24 -1.0%
1996 68.87 -2.0%
1997 69.63 +1.1%
1998 71.82 +3.1%
1999 75.35 +4.9%
2000 78.19 +3.8%
2001 77.53 -0.8%
2002 79.85 +3.0%
2003 80.74 +1.1%
2004 80.79 +0.1%
2005 80.58 -0.3%
2006 83.17 +3.2%
2007 87.89 +5.7%
2008 89.2 +1.5%
2009 88.83 -0.4%
2010 89.45 +0.7%
2011 90.41 +1.1%
2012 93.75 +3.7%
2013 92.84 -1.0%
2014 95.56 +2.9%
2015 100.07 +4.7%
2016 104.37 +4.3%
2017 107.93 +3.4%
2018 108.29 +0.3%
2019 107.46 -0.8%
2020 105.09 -2.2%
2021 104.19 -0.9%
2022 102.37 -1.7%
2023 102.88 +0.5%
2024 102.9 +0.0%

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
